WebOct 10, 2024 · Strictly speaking, the Bayeux Tapestry is an embroidery as it was created by sewing thread onto cloth and not woven with a loom. 9 separately produced linen panels were embroidered with wool yarn and then sewn together into one continuous piece. It is 68.38 metres in length and 0.5 metres in height. 2.
WebThe tapestry has been on permanent display in Bayeux, Normandy, since 1842. In 1873, Joseph Cundall and his assistants made photographs of the tapestry for the Department of Science and Art, a British government body.
